🎓erudition (эрюдиция)

noun
/ˌɛrjʊˈdɪʃən/
эрудиция (eruditsiya)

Значение

extensive knowledge acquired through reading and study
The quality of having or showing great knowledge or learning; scholarship.
Перевод значения
обширные знания, приобретенные через чтение и учебу
obshirnye znaniya, priyobretennyye cherez chteniye i uchebu

Примеры предложений

Her erudition was evident in her detailed analysis of the text.

Ее эрудиция была очевидна в ее подробном анализе текста.
Eyo eruditsiya byla ochevidna v ee podrobnom analize teksta.

His erudition in history impressed the entire audience.

Его эрудиция в истории впечатлила всю аудиторию.
Ego eruditsiya v istorii vpechatlila vsyu auditoriyu.
